JOB SUMMARY:
The Process Engineer is responsible for the development and improvement of manufacturing processes, while working closely with both the Engineering and Manufacturing teams.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Is the main point of contact, between Manufacturing and Engineering
Leads efforts to improve manufacturing processes while having strong communication with all other functional areas
Proficient in the measurement of parts and tooling via industry accepted measurement devices and systems including, but not limited to, micrometers, verniers, calipers, Pi tapes, non-contact/vision/laser devices, coordinate measurement machines and comparators
Improves manufacturing efficiency by analyzing and planning workflow, space requirements and equipment layout
Evaluate existing (and new) manufacturing processes to determine both technical and cost gaps in capabilities
Works closely with all in-house Engineers to collect, analyze and summarize product and manufacturing related data
Be the manufacturing representative during new product launches or product design changes, to ensure new methods, processes and documents fit both manufacturing and regulatory needs
Assist in annual capital equipment budgeting
Assist/Lead the vetting, selection, installation, implementation, and sustainment of capital equipment
Support validation efforts for new/improved products and processes
Design and develop fixtures/tooling for machining, kiting, assembly, welding, and pressure testing processes
Train manufacturing employees on new processes or process changes
Train employees on all aspects and components of new manufacturing systems
Maintaining a safe, clean, and hazard free work area
Comply with all OSHA and company safety practices and regulations
